Mushrooms on Toast Recipe

"Beloved by British and other Anglophone cooks, mushrooms on toast is a hearty savory dish that can be made quickly It’s cheap and delicious if you use ordinary cultivated mushrooms, and suitable for any time of day: breakfast, lunch, tea, dinner or late snack One pound of mushrooms is just right for two servings...."

INGREDIENTS
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, more as needed
1 pound thinly sliced portobello or cremini mushrooms
1 teaspoon chopped thyme
2 small garlic cloves, minced
Salt and pepper
Splash of sherry or Marsala (optional)
¼ cup crème fraîche
2 thick slices country bread, for toasting
2 tablespoons chopped parsley
